Jimmy Kimmel's late-night evolution from apolitical funnyman to Dem activist
Jimmy Kimmel's transformation from a light-hearted comedian to a vocal Democratic activist marks a significant shift in his public persona. This evolution has drawn attention, especially following his recent controversial comments regarding Charlie Kirk. Kimmel's journey reflects broader trends in late-night television, where hosts increasingly engage in political discourse, resonating with audiences who seek more than just entertainment.

Trump signs proclamation adding $100K annual fee for H-1B visa applications
NegativeU.S News
President Trump has signed a controversial proclamation imposing a hefty $100,000 annual fee for H-1B visa applications, aimed at highly skilled foreign workers. This move, along with the introduction of a $1 million 'gold card' visa for wealthy individuals seeking U.S. citizenship, has sparked significant backlash and is expected to face legal challenges. Critics argue that these actions bypass Congress and could hinder the U.S. economy by limiting access to skilled labor, making it a critical issue for both workers and businesses alike.
